Barnburgh View is a development of 2, 3 & 4 bedroom homes with open views over farm and woodland. With excellent road and public transport links, Barnburgh View is ideal for those looking to commute to Barnsley, Rotherham and Doncaster.

Brilliant area but poor workmanship and design

Leanne. (Owner)

Verified Resident

Aug 2022

Not the best quality build, very cheap materials used especially with the plumbing, we’ve had faults with both toilets multiple times, also had a massive leak from upstairs toilet that soaked the kitchen walls and ceiling. Had to have boiler pipe work repaired as that was also leaking water, under the sink also keeps leaking into the cupboard and also the shower tray we have slopes backwards so the water stays in the tray instead of all running down the drain so seems like we had a very sloppy workers when things were put in.

Please tell us about the good and bad aspects of living in your local area:

Nice quiet estate with a lovely community of people and a very good location for shops as we have supermarkets nearby and a town centre, the houser are nicely designed but the roads are very slim and parking is diabolical there are cars parked all the way down the already very slim road. Our drive has been designed really badly as we have got an extremely small drive compared to our neighbors and it makes it impossible to park on our drive as there are concrete slabs at one side so can’t get in and out of car if parked on drive and if we did go on our drive and anybody parked across from us, we would not be able to get off the drive without driving over our grass due to the size of the road.

Please share one thing (or more) which you wish you had known before you moved in:

I wish I’d have known how difficult it would be to get on and off our drive as the road hadn’t been started when we moved in.

What is the best feature of your home:

Our Back garden is the best feature of our home as it it very large, the biggest area on our plot.
